What is a cozy parchment making mystery?

Cozy parchment making mysteries are set in the world of traditional vellum and parchment production — the ancient craft of preparing animal skin for writing that sustained the entire tradition of medieval manuscripts from the Book of Kells to the Gutenberg era. The genre draws on the community of practitioners who still work in this tradition today: book conservation studios where a damaged 13th-century psalter might arrive needing new vellum leaves, historical reenactment guilds that reproduce medieval craft techniques, and the rare manuscript market where a piece of authentic period parchment can be worth extraordinary sums.

The setting is rich with cozy mystery potential. A stretched skin on a wooden frame holds the marks of the animal, the scraper, and the craftsperson. A forgery can be detected by its fiber structure.
